Summary

This 8-K filing from Emerson Electric Co. (EMR) on June 25, 2014, provides an update on the company's order trends for the three months ending May 2014. Overall, Emerson reported continued positive order growth, with trailing three-month averages showing a consistent increase of 5% to 10% year-over-year. This growth was supported by improving global business conditions, with underlying orders (excluding currency fluctuations) growing by 8% in May. The company's Process Management segment showed particular strength, driven by large projects in the oil and gas sector in North America. While most segments experienced growth, there were varied regional performances and specific business line dynamics. Process Management benefited from activity in North America, Europe, and Asia, though the Middle East/Africa region remained weak. Industrial Automation saw gradual demand recovery, and Network Power's growth was boosted by data center and telecommunications investment. Climate Technologies maintained moderate growth, with refrigeration leading the way, and Commercial & Residential Solutions showed modest increases despite slower conditions in the U.S. housing market. Investors are also reminded of the upcoming third-quarter 2014 earnings release and conference call scheduled for August 5, 2014.
